#dfe3df color RGB value is (223,227,223). #dfe3df color name is Custom Color color.
#dfe3df hex color red value is 223, green value is 227 and the blue value of its RGB is 223.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#dfe3df hue: 0.33, saturation: 0.07 and the lightness value of dfe3df is 0.88.
The process color (four color CMYK) of #dfe3df color hex is 0.02, 0.00, 0.02, 0.11. Web safe color of #dfe3df is #cccccc. Color #dfe3df contains mainly WHITE color.

About #DFE3DF Custom Color
#DFE3DF (Custom Color) is a white-based color with RGB values of 223, 227, 223. This color belongs to the white color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.
When working with #dfe3df,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.
For web development, #dfe3df can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#dfe3df), RGB (rgb(223, 227, 223)), HSL (hsl(120, 7%, 88%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#cccccc,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
